Basic facts about this digital color

In the Register's classification, #D3ADAD belongs to the Red Color Family, featuring Mild Saturation and Very Light brightness. In numbers: rgb(211, 173, 173) (82.7% red, 67.8% green, 67.8% blue), or CMYK 0 / 15 / 15 / 17 for print. Curious how these numbers work? Read our RGB color codes guide.

#D3ADAD presents itself as a moderately toned earthy red — one that appears airy and pastel-like. It is a natural fit for clean interfaces where content needs room to breathe. In The Official Register of Color Names it is almost identical to Clam Shell (#D2B3A9). Its next-closest registered neighbors are Oyster Pink (#D4B5B0) and Soulmate (#CDB5AF).

In RGB terms — rgb(211, 173, 173) — the red channel does the heavy lifting here. If you plan to put text on a #D3ADAD background, choose black — the contrast ratio is 10.4:1 (passing WCAG AAA), while white manages only 2.0:1. No one has named #D3ADAD so far. #D3ADAD color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
